Pyotr Borisovich Gannushkin - the Russian and Soviet psychiatrist of the turn of the 19th and 20th centuries, the author of many scientific works. His works formed the basis of domestic psychiatry, and his discoveries still remain relevant for his modern colleagues. In this book, two of his works are presented: “Volts, cruelty and religion” and “The clinic of psychopathies, their statics, dynamics, systematics”. How do psychopaths differ from ordinary people? On what signs can you determine them? And what types are they divided into? You will find answers to all these questions inside the book.
